How much do driver operations assistant j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 14, 2026, the average hourly pay for driver operations assistant in the United States is $19.82,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.38 and $22.36 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a driver operations assistant?

Driver Operations Assistants are professionals who support transportation or delivery companies by coordinating and assisting drivers with their daily operations. They may help schedule routes, communicate important updates, monitor vehicle status, and ensure compliance with safety regulations. Their role is crucial for maintaining efficient and smooth operations, resolving driver issues, and providing administrative support. By acting as a liaison between drivers and management, they help optimize logistics and improve service quality.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a driver operations assistant?

To thrive as a Driver Operations Assistant, you need strong organizational abilities, attention to detail, and familiarity with logistics or transportation processes, often supported by a relevant diploma or experience. Proficiency with fleet management software, spreadsheets, and dispatching systems is commonly required. Excellent communication, problem-solving, and multitasking skills help you efficiently coordinate drivers and resolve issues. These competencies ensure smooth operations, timely deliveries, and high service quality in a fast-paced environment.

What are the typical challenges faced by a driver operations assistant, and how can they be managed effectively?

Driver Operations Assistants often encounter challenges such as coordinating schedules for multiple drivers, addressing last-minute route changes, and ensuring compliance with safety and regulatory standards. Effective communication skills and the ability to adapt quickly to evolving circumstances are essential for success in this role. Utilizing logistics software and maintaining strong relationships with both drivers and dispatch teams can help streamline operations and minimize disruptions.

OPERATIONS ASSISTANT

JOB SUMMARY

The Operations Assistant is responsible for a variety of general office duties and tasks. This position reports directly to the General Manager and Assistant General Manager.

JOB DUTIES AND 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

The Operations Assistant performs a variety of skilled and semi-skilled clerical functions, which may include, but are not limited to the following:

Type letters, memoranda, reports, proposals, bids, and other documents.

Copy completed reports and schedules.

Various clerical tasks and duties requiring a combination of good working knowledge of and practical experience in general office procedures and practices.

File and maintain files and filing systems in good order.

Maintain photocopy and fax machines.

Maintain a task list and provide regular follow-up, as required on Water Service Information Requests.

Order and stock office supplies.

Distribute incoming and collect outgoing mail.

Monitor incoming and send outgoing faxes, and distribute accordingly.

Prepare safety meeting test, track, and file documents for safety meetings.

Answer telephones, take telephone and voicemail messages, and perform other tasks and duties as required.

Filing of daily logs and inspection reports.

Filing of daily plant records.
